JavaScript String lastIndexOf()

lastIndexOf() 相對於 indexOf() 用來找出一個字串在另一個字串中最後出現的位置。

語法:

str.lastIndexOf(searchValue[, fromIndex])

第一個位置從 0 開始算起。

  • searchValue 是你要搜尋的字串
  • fromIndex 從哪個位置開始找起,預設為 0
  • 返回位置;找不到則返回 -1

用法:

var str = 'Brave new world';

str.lastIndexOf('w'); // 10
str.lastIndexOf('g'); // -1